Transaction 59e77413d08da125f72c800d4ad7f354de05e38c7697d11ef094ccb6b4f345b8
1 Input
1 Output
-
59e77413d08da125f72c800d4ad7f354de05e38c7697d11ef094ccb6b4f345b8:0
- value
- 243775256
- script pubkey
- OP_0 OP_PUSHBYTES_20 1cefa2045462a80093cc61e9a09a6fb2de31d38e
- address
- bc1qrnh6ypz5v25qpy7vv856pxn0kt0rr5uw0mrc83